V500 JSH is a 2005 Porsche Cayenne in Black with a 4,511cc petrol engine. This vehicle has been through 27 MOT tests with a personal pass rate of 66.7%.
Across all 2005 Porsche Cayenne models, the average MOT pass rate is 80.2% with a typical mileage of 82,723 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Porsche Cayenne f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 5,217 recorded failures. If you're considering buying V500 JSH, it's worth having these areas checked by a mechanic before committing.
The Porsche Cayenne typically stays on UK roads for around 23 years. At 21 years old, this Porsche Cayenne is approaching the upper end of the typical lifespan for this model.
